Subject: DR drill results — Harrowfield telemetry gateway. Team, Thursday's disaster-recovery drill for the Ploughline farm-equipment telemetry gateway went cleanly: we failed over from the Dunmere site to the Coldbrook standby in eleven minutes, and tractor telemetry resumed with no data loss. For future maintainers: the failover script requires unsealing the Ploughline credentials vault at the standby site. For the next drill, unseal it using the recovery passphrase noted below.

recovery phrase for bawef-kagag: druath-aldix-brieth-weniel-sorox

## Key Ceremony Checklist — Item 7: Slimline Base Images

Before signing the slimmed container images for the Ferngate build farm, confirm the stripped layers still include the attestation tool. The on-call engineer must verify image digests match the ceremony manifest, then unseal the signing enclave. The enclave prompt will ask for the recovery passphrase noted below.

recovery phrase for tafop-fawep: zorwyn-ulaox

- [ ] Key ceremony, step 7: verify Squatterling scanner signing key was rotated and the old key revoked. Confirm the typo-squat ruleset hash matches the ceremony record. Two witnesses initial the log. Before sealing the escrow envelope, confirm the recovery passphrase matches what is printed below.

unlock words, bawef-kahap: sorax-sorir-quenys-aldok